What Is Cold Laser Treatment?



Cold laser therapy, additionally referred to as low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that utilizes certain wavelengths of light to advertise recovery and decrease pain.

This innovative approach targets harmed tissues, boosting cellular activity without triggering injury or discomfort. You might discover it advantageous for numerous conditions, including joint discomfort, muscle mass injuries, and inflammation.

Unlike standard laser treatments, cold laser therapy does not create heat, making it secure and comfortable for patients. Treatments normally last between 5 to half an hour, depending upon the location being addressed.

You might get several sessions for optimal results, and many people report really feeling relief after just a few therapies.

Cold laser therapy offers a promising alternative for those looking for efficient pain management.

Mechanism of Activity



Laser treatment ut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ular procedures. When you obtain tre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is taken in by your cells, especially the mitochondria. This absorption improves ATP manufacturing, which is the energy currency of your cells. Consequently, your cells can fix themselves faster and efficiently.

Furthermore, cold laser therapy promotes enhanced blood circulation, providing even more oxygen and nutrients to broken cells. It likewise helps reduce swelling and pain by modulating the release of numerous biochemical materials.

Treatment Process Overview



When you undergo cold laser therapy, a qualified practitioner guides low-level laser light onto the targeted area of your body. This non-invasive treatment typically lasts between 15 to half an hour, depending upon your condition and the area being dealt with. You may really feel a mild warmth or prickling experience, yet the procedure is normally pain-free.


The laser light permeates your skin, promoting cellular activity and promoting healing. Sessions are generally set up numerous times a week for optimum outcomes, and you could discover improvements after simply a couple of treatments.

After each session, you can generally resume your daily activities without any downtime, making it a hassle-free option for those seeking relief from discomfort or swelling.

Safety And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Therapy



While cold laser therapy is typically considered risk-free, it's vital to recognize potential adverse effects. Most people experience minimal pain, yet you might observe temporary skin inflammation or a feeling of warmth throughout therapy.

Hardly ever, some people report headaches or lightheadedness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have certain medical conditions, review this with your doctor before starting therapy.

Additionally, make sure the practitioner is qualified and makes use of FDA-approved tools. Although serious negative effects are uncommon, it's important to monitor your body's feedback after each session.

If you experience any type of unusual signs and symptoms, do not hesitate to reach out to your medical professional for advice. Being notified helps make sure a positive experience with cold laser therapy.
